Understanding WiFi Interference
Before we dive into the specifics of fridge interference, it’s essential to understand the basics of WiFi interference. WiFi signals operate on a specific frequency band, typically 2.4 GHz or 5 GHz. These signals can be disrupted by various sources, including physical barriers, other electronic devices, and even neighboring WiFi networks.
WiFi interference can be categorized into two main types:
- Physical interference: This type of interference occurs when physical barriers, such as walls, furniture, or other objects, block or weaken the WiFi signal.
- Electromagnetic interference (EMI): This type of interference is caused by other electronic devices that emit electromagnetic radiation, which can disrupt the WiFi signal.

How Can I Identify the Source of WiFi Interference in My Home?
Identifying the source of WiFi interference can be a challenging task, but there are several steps you can take to narrow down the culprit. Start by using a WiFi analyzer app to scan for nearby networks and identify channels with high levels of interference. You can also try moving your WiFi router to different locations to see if the signal strength improves.
Another approach is to switch off appliances one by one and check if your WiFi signal improves. This process of elimination can help you pinpoint the source of interference. Additionally, you can consider using a spectrum analyzer tool to visualize the electromagnetic spectrum and identify sources of interference. By using these methods, you can identify the source of WiFi interference and take steps to mitigate it.

Are There Any Alternative Solutions to WiFi That Are Less Prone to Interference?
Yes, there are alternative solutions to WiFi that are less prone to interference. One option is to use a wired Ethernet connection, which provides a direct and stable connection to your router. Another option is to use a powerline network, which uses your home’s electrical wiring to create a network.
Additionally, some internet service providers offer fiber-optic connections, which are less susceptible to interference. You can also consider using a mesh network system, which uses multiple access points to provide a strong and reliable connection.
